Julian Toulouse ( Bottle Makers and their Marks, 1971) wrote that the “N in a square” mark dated from 1915 and was used only on machine-made bottles. This is, by far, the most common mark seen on glass containers made by Obear-Nester Glass Company. The mark is usually located on the bottom of the bottle or jar..

Milk bottle bottoms, clear white with large single or two-letter initials to identify the dairy. Popular during the early 1900s and into the 1950s. Started use in the late 1800s, many had in excess of 20 reuses. Most bottle bases have at least a slight concave dome from the outer wall into its center.Identify the Markings on the Bottom of Old Bottles Many antique bottles feature marks or numbers on the underside of the bottle. There are 7 numbers (1 through 7) that may appear on the bottom of plastic bottles and food containers, which with some numbers, should be avoided at all costs. They are technically called “resin identification codes,” and appear inside a little recycling symbol (they’re hard to miss, really). Color. 18th-century antique bottles are usually Black or Amber. So, needless to say, these bottles are high-aged and fetch a good value at the auction.BROCKWAY marking. Many bottles are found with the entire company name BROCKWAY embossed in cursive letters on the base of the container, usually accompanied by a mold number. I don’t know the exact range of years during which this mark was used.
